Cybersecurity firm Andesite secures $23m to launch AI-powered bionic SOC

Andesite AI, a cybersecurity firm specialising in AI-powered security operations, has announced the general availability of its bionic Security Operations Center (SOC).

The firm has also secured an additional $23m in the second tranche of its seed funding from General Catalyst and Red Cell Partners. This latest investment brings Andesite’s total funding to $38.25m.

Despite increasing global cybersecurity spending, security teams continue to face mounting challenges. Analysts often struggle to manage the overwhelming volume of alerts, while SOC leaders must justify growing costs. The rise of AI-driven cyber threats has further heightened concerns about whether existing teams can effectively counter emerging risks.

Andesite’s bionic SOC is designed to enhance collaboration between human analysts and AI, shifting security teams from reactive alert triage to proactive threat hunting. The platform connects disparate data sources, security tools, and platforms within an SOC ecosystem, providing analysts with the necessary context and visibility to make more informed decisions. By streamlining security operations, Andesite aims to enhance the efficiency of cyber defence teams while reducing response times.

The fresh capital will be used to accelerate Andesite’s product development and expand its market reach.

Andesite co-founder and CEO Brian Carbaugh, formerly the director of the CIA’s Special Activities Center, emphasised the platform’s value for human analysts. “At Andesite, we recognize that an organization’s competitive advantage lies in unleashing the full potential of its people.

“Security analysts are irreplaceable: their intuitive pattern recognition, creative thinking, and ability to turn insights into action are crucial. Our promise to them is clear: Your expertise will be amplified. You will be focused on what matters. Your potential will be unleashed.” 

The platform offers several key features, including context-aware AI that integrates data across security silos, evidentiary AI that ensures transparency in AI-assisted decisions, adaptive automation to streamline workflows, and a secure AI architecture that keeps sensitive data within controlled boundaries.
